Curriculum

IN-DEPTH Training for Full-Spectrum Pharmacy Practice

Gain comprehensive clinical experience through collaborations with health systems and community pharmacies, covering specialties from pediatrics to geriatrics, general medicine to specialty care, and rural to urban care. Engage in research on brain drug discovery, tumor immunology and targeted cancer therapy, real-world evidence and clinical pharmacology and experimental therapeutics.

Hands-On, Team-Taught Learning

Team-taught courses blend science and clinical training with hands-on labs, simulation and student-led study, plus experiential rotations in your first, third and fourth years. Experience interprofessional learning alongside peers in medicine, nursing, veterinary medicine and health professions.

Robust, Diverse Curriculum

Year 1: Foundational sciences with an early introduction to pharmacy practice

Year 2: Emphasis on clinical sciences, therapeutics and pharmacy operations with community outreach-based practice

Year 3: Emphasis on therapeutics and pharmacy operations with half-day introductory clinical rotations

Year 4: Direct patient care in advanced pharmacy practice rotations
